Distinguish between electric potential and potential energy. Electric potential at a point is defined as the amount of work done, in moving a unit positive charge with zero acceleration from infinity to that point. Potential energy, is the energy possessed by the charge by virtue of its particular position.

What is the relation between electric potential and work done?

The potential difference between two points in an electric circuit is equal to the amount of work done in moving a unit charge from one point to another point.

What is meant by potential difference of 1 volt?

Potential difference is the difference in the amount of energy that charge carriers have between two points in a circuit. A potential difference of one Volt is equal to one Joule of energy being used by one Coulomb of charge when it flows between two points in a circuit.

What is meant by saying that the potential at a point is 1 volt?

Electric potential at a point is 1 volt means 1 joule of work is done in moving 1 unit positive charge from infinity to that point.

What is meant by one Coulomb?

Coulomb, unit of electric charge in the metre-kilogram-second-ampere system, the basis of the SI system of physical units. It is abbreviated as C. The coulomb is defined as the quantity of electricity transported in one second by a current of one ampere.

What do you mean by 1 volt?

A “volt” is an electrical potential unit, often referred to as an electromotive force, which describes “the potential difference between two points of a conducting wire carrying a constant current of 1 ampere, when the power dissipated between these points is equal to 1 watt”. …

Why do we need potential?

We always talk about electric potential (voltage) because it is easily measured without disturbing the system. Electric potential energy, on the other hand, requires global knowledge (not just two probes with a one-second measurement), because that energy requires knowledge of all the charges present in the field.
